Soul Circle

Soul Circle

Calling all BIPOC LGBTQIA+ youth 13-24! Come join HMI's Asha every Thursday 6-7:15pm. This support group for youth of color focuses on healing and joy and meets both virtually and onsite at 2 Astor Place 3rd Floor, room 345. Email for more info aalexander@hmi.org.

Trans Treats and Non-Binary Bytes

Trans Treats and Non-Binary Bytes

Join us to talk about gender and how it intersects with all other parts of your identity!  Treat yourself to snacks and a a community space for TGNB youth!  Join HMI’s Tara and Salem every Tuesday from 6-7:30pm in room 301.  As a courtesy to other attendees please arrive before 6:30pm.
